Monq – корпоративный ИТ-мониторинг нового поколения | Новости и кейсы
337 subscribers
250 photos
4 videos
3 files
176 links
Всё о платформе ИТ-мониторинга Monq – новости, кейсы, планы развития и интересные факты.

Чат-комьюнити, где можно задать вопросы, тут: https://t.me/monq_community_ru
Download Telegram
Monq2022Roadmap.png
177.5 KB
Всем привет! 🖐

🗓 Как и обещали, делимся своим RoadMap-ом разработки Monq на ближайшие 2 месяца и общими планами до конца 2022 года, в котором основными событиями являются, выпуск:
🔥 Monq.Кейсы
🔥 Monq.Метрики
Друзья, всем Привет!

Следующий этап развития Monq – это переход к очередной мажорной версии Monq 7.0. Что в нее войдет, вы уже, наверное, видели, посмотрев наш ближайший Roadmap.

Перед выпуском 7-й версии Monq мы опубликуем небольшой хотфикс версии Monq 6.12.2 с исправлением некоторых незначительных замечаний.

Также завершающим этапом развития 6-й версии Monq является выпуск актуального образа для установки Monq 6.12.

Новый образ установщика уже собран и проходит последние этапы тестирования в "реальной среде обитания".

В понедельник обновим ссылки для скачивания образа на нашем сайте и уже можно будет загружать и устанавливать сразу свежую версию Monq.

Ссылки на релизноутс и инструкции по обновлению хотфикс версии Monq 6.12.2 опубликуем чуть позже.
Друзья, всем привет! 🖐

⚠️ У нас для вас хорошая новость, выпустили monqctl 1.3.2
Теперь ваши конфигурационные файлы клиента управления Monq будут под контролем!

Также была выпущена хотфикс версия Monq 6.12.2.
Кто еще не успел обновиться рекомендуем произвести обновление по инструкции.
Список изменений, вошедших в данный релиз, доступен по ссылке.
Добрый вечер, друзья. 🖐

📢 Компания "Monq Digital Lab" в конце июля провела курс обучения по программе "Администратор MONQ".

Программа курса обучения состояла из следующих тем:

Архитектура Monq
🧑‍🎓
💥 Прикладные компоненты системы
💥 Состав и назначение СПО
💥 Базовая архитектура Monq
💥 Средства кластеризации

Установка Monq и типовые настройки системного ПО 🧑‍🎓
💥 Подготовка и настройка технических средств
💥 Типовые настройки состава СПО
💥 Запуск Monq
💥 Установка и настройка Monq-agent
💥 Консольный клиент Monq CTL
💥 Аспекты работы с сертификатами безопасности

Управление пространством и эксплуатация Monq 🧑‍🎓
💥 Средства логирования
💥 Настройка дополнительных методов оповещений
💥 Мониторинг
💥 Решение типовых проблем
💥 Средства балансирования нагрузки
💥 Управление пользователями
💥 Управление рабочими группами

Low-code движок автоматизации 🧑‍🎓
💥 Принцип работы
💥 Инструменты визуального редактора
💥 Создание реальных сценариев
💥 Инструменты отладки сценариев
Также по каждой теме программы обучения были проведены и практические занятия по установке, настройке и "траблшутингу" Monq.

По окончании курса все участники получили именные сертификаты и материалы используемые в ходе обучения.

В сентябре этого года планируется проведение еще одного курса обучения, но уже по программе "Инженер Monq", которая будет посвящена непосредственно эксплуатации продукта.
Добрый вечер, друзья! 🖐

Долгожданный релиз 7-й версии Monq сейчас уже тестируется командой наших QA-инженеров, а опубликуем мы его уже на следующей неделе.

Сегодня хотим рассказать о технологической новинке, которую внедрили в 7-й версии Monq.

Для ряда критичных сервисов в Monq 7.0 была пилотно внедрена система удаленного вызова процедур gRPC от компании Google.

Данное архитектурное решение позволило добиться значительного ускорения межмикросервисного взаимодействия, что особенно важно для сценарного подхода, когда пользователь может вызывать в своих сценариях функции API.

Основные преимущества данной технологии:
🔹 gRPC обеспечивает малое время задержки и высокую пропускную способность.
🔹 gRPC полноценно поддерживает двунаправленную потоковую передачу.
🔹 Сообщения gRPC сериализуются с помощью Protobuf и имеют упрощенный формат.
🔹 Сообщение gRPC всегда меньше, чем эквивалентное сообщение JSON.
Друзья, рады Вас приветствовать!

Наша команда рада представить новую, уже 7-ю по счету, версию нашего продукта зонтичного мониторинга Monq.

С момента создания, продуктом Monq движет концепция "мониторинг и эксплуатация как код" и новая версия является значительной вехой на этом пути.

Главная идея 7й версии Monq заключается в динамическом сценарном управлении проблемами, что значительно упрощает процесс постановки на мониторинг, что особенно актуально для систем с динамическим окружением (контейнеры, микросервисная архитектура, Kubernetes).

Проще говоря, вместо того чтобы настраивать десятки и сотни тысяч статических триггеров и постоянно следить за их актуальностью, в Monq 7.0 Вам достаточно написать несколько десятков сценариев и забыть о старом процессе постановки на мониторинг - все сделает Monq.

Кто еще не в курсе, в Monq 7.0 мы полностью отказываемся от таких статических сущностей, как "Синтетические триггеры".

При обновлении на 7-ю версию Monq будут мигрированы все исторические данные, зарегистрированных ранее проблем в новую динамическую сущность - Сигнал, для возможности формирования отчетов за прошлые периоды.

💡 Сигнал - это "короткоживущий" динамический объект, похожий на задачу в обычном таск-трекере и управляемый Сценариями на low-code движке.

❗️ Заранее хотим предупредить наших пользователей, что с удалением "Синтетических триггеров" в 7-й версии Monq будут удалены все ранее настроенные "кастомные" статические триггеры.

Для замены ранее существующих системных триггеров, основанных на шаблонах Zabbix - мы предоставим готовый сценарий обработки таких событий.
Для дедупликации и корреляции событий иных подключаемых систем мониторинга необходимо будет написать собственные сценарии на low-code движке

Более подробную информацию обо всех изменениях 7-й версии Monq можно прочитать в Release Notes Monq 7.0 на портале документации.

Все желающие обновить свои инстансы до 7-й версии Monq могут воспользоваться соответствующей инструкцией.
Добрый вечер, коллеги!
Для многих из вас есть хорошие новости в сфере информационной безопасности!

Нас часто спрашивают: "Можно ли установить Monq на базе отечественной операционной системы Astra Linux"?

В рамках партнерского соглашения компанией "ГК Astra Linux" был любезно предоставлен дистрибутив ОС "Astra 1.7.0-11.06.2021_12.40 Смоленск" для тестирования системы зонтичного мониторинга Monq.

👨🏻‍💻 Системными инженерами компании MonqLab было произведено пробное развертывание Monq в окружении ОС Astra Linux.

Система Monq успешно прошла испытания на совместимость с ОС Astra Linux. Так же QA инженеры компании MonqLab провели успешное тестирование основного функционала и производительности Monq.

📋 В ближайшее время мы подготовим и опубликуем в нашем Telegram-канале инструкции по установке Monq на базе ОС Astra Linux.
👍91
Добрый вечер друзья!

📦 Сегодня обновили ссылку на полноценный образ Monq 7.0 на нашем сайте.

👉🏼 Скачать образ можно на странице "Скачать бесплатно".

📑 Что нового в Monq 7.0 мы рассказывали ранее, когда опубликовали обновление.

📑 Основная информация о релизе 7-й версии Monq содержится в релиз-нотс.
👍51
✌️Друзья, всем привет!

💡 На этой неделе выпустили очень полезный патч версии Monq 7.0.2.

Установив данное обновление, Вы будете приятно удивлены "отзывчивостью" визуального low-code редактора 🤗

Помимо решения вопроса производительности "фронта" визуального редактора, в релиз включены исправления некоторых мелких ошибок 🧹

🏷 Что конкретно вошло в патч-версию, можно прочитать в релиз-ноутс Monq 7.0.2.

🏷 Инструкция по установке обновления Monq 7.0.2 доступна по ссылке.
Добрый вечер, друзья! 🖐

На следующей неделе планируем выпуск Monq 7.2.0.
В новой версии ожидается:
⭐️ Табличное представление CMDB
⭐️ Множественные операции с КЕ РСМ
⭐️ Оптимизация интерфейса управления сигналами
⭐️ Поддержка Zabbix 6.2+ в интерфейсе связанных объектов КЕ
⭐️ Обновленный плагин для работы с VMWare vCenter 7.0 (U3)
⭐️ Обновление библиотек .NET Core используемых в Monq для поддержки кластерных версий СПО

Напомним, что "крайней" версией на текущий момент является Monq 7.1.0.
💪 Релиз Monq 7.1.0 был нацелен и практически полностью посвящен рефакторингу кода и улучшению производительности системы.
⚡️ Кроме оптимизаций в Monq 7.1.0 добавились новые функции для работы с РСМ, а также функции для работы с динамическими объектами в сценариях.
📑 Более подробную информацию обо всех изменениях вы, как всегда, можете найти в наших Release notes.
Кто еще не успел обновить свой Monq рекомендуем произвести обновление.
📑 Инструкция по обновлению доступна по ссылке.

Всем хороших выходных! 🌤
👍51
Сборка релиза Monq 7.2.0 уже начата! 🔥

В дополнение к предыдущему анонсу, в этой версии ожидается:

💥 Архитектурное обновление микросервисов Monq, которое снизит общее потребление вычислительных ресурсов на ноде

💥 Low-code cценарий автоматизации для работы с событиями топологии vCenter, который пользователи смогут "кастомизировать" под свои нужды в случае необходимости

Ждем Release notes и инструкции к обновлению....
👍81
Добрый вечер, друзья!

🔥 Доступно новое обновление monq 7.2.0!

Ранее, мы уже анонсировали данный релиз в нашем канале:
📜 Анонс #1
📜 Анонс #2

⚡️ Сейчас релиз доступен для установки
⚡️

📑 Всю подробную информацию об изменениях в данном релизе можно узнать по ссылке в Release Notes.

📑 Инструкция по обновлению доступна по следующей ссылке.
8👍1
Добрый вечер, друзья! ✌️

Сегодня в нашем пятничном дайджесте мы решили поделиться лайфхаком, упрощающим работу инженеров.

События из первичных систем мониторинга зачастую имеют сложные названия 😵‍💫, которые отнюдь не способствуют упрощению анализа состояния инфраструктуры. Когда время для принятия решений в дефиците - нужно снижать когнитивную нагрузку 🧠 и делать данные понятными для восприятия.
Давайте рассмотрим как это сделать в Monq с помощью регулярных выражений и новой локальной функции.

💡 Допустим, вы получили проблемное событие из первичной системы мониторинга с названием:
SomeHost: High CPU utilization (over 90% for 5m).
Для данного события мы можем применить следующее регулярное выражение:
"High.CPU.util.*over.(\\d+)%.*",
и открыть Сигнал уже в удобочитаемом виде, с названием - "Использование CPU > 90%".

💡 Примеров таких преобразований может быть очень много, например еще для СХД:
Исходное название события: "C:: Disk space is critically low (used > 90%)"
Регулярное выражение: "(.*): Disk space.*used.>.(.*)%.*"
Результирующий шаблон: "$1 Использование раздела СХД > $2%"
Название сигнала: "C: Использование раздела СХД > 90%"

Мы реализовали данное пожелание в сценарии автоматизации в виде локальной функции. Которая на лету производит преобразование значений согласно словарю, определенному в этой же функции.

👉 Чтобы повторить подобные преобразования на своих инстансах Monq вам необходимо создать локальную функцию в сценарии Автоматизации. И перед открытием сигнала производить преобразование названия Сигнала.

Параметры функции:

🔵 Входящий пин - Input - строка, содержащая название события.

🔵 Исходящий пин - Result - строка, содержащая преобразованное значение.

📜 Код функции:
var regexDict = new Dictionary<string, string>()
{
{"(.*): Disk space.*used.>.(.*)%.*","$1: Использование раздела СХД > $2%"},
{"High memory util.*>(\\d+)%.*","Использование ОЗУ > $1%"},
{"High.CPU.util.*over.(\\d+)%.*","Использование процессора > $1%"},
};
foreach (var regex in regexDict)
{
if (!System.Text.RegularExpressions.Regex.IsMatch(Input, regex.Key))
continue;
return System.Text.RegularExpressions.Regex.Replace(Input, regex.Key, System.Text.RegularExpressions.Regex.Replace(regex.Value, "$", ""));
}
return Input;

В случае, если функция найдет регулярное выражение в своем словаре, под которое попадает исходное название события - это значение будет преобразовано согласно шаблону, указанному в словаре. Если же в словаре нет подходящего регулярного выражения - будет возвращено исходное значение.

Хороших выходных и удачных вам преобразований! 😉

Данное решение было придумано совместно со специалистами одного из наших Заказчиков. Спасибо всем за отличные идеи, продолжайте в том же духе! И не забывайте делиться удобными регулярными выражениями и шаблонами с коллегами в нашем Community.
👍8🔥3
✌️Друзья, всем привет!

Опубликовали релиз Monq 7.3.0

Обновление Monq 7.3.0 примечательно созданием базовой реализации сбора метрик в систему, благодаря которой уже совсем скоро появится полноценный сервис анализа временных рядов и создания правил по управлению порогами.

Обо всех изменениях релиза Monq 7.3.0 можно прочитать в Release Notes.

Инструкция по обновлению доступна по ссылке.

Также, напоминаем, что заканчивается год и в Monq необходимо загрузить новый Производственный календарь на следующий год для корректной работы настроенных вами действий автоматизации, если Вы еще этого не сделали.

Инструкция по подключению календаря в Monq доступна на портале публичной документации по ссылке - Производственный календарь.
🔥9
С наступающим Новым годом
и Рождеством Христовым,
уважаемые коллеги!

🥂🍾🍸🧊🎉🎊🎀🎁🎄❄️

Этот год мы завершаем очередным релизом Monq 7.4.0, и хотим порадовать своих пользователей новыми "фичами":
🍬 Реализовали MVP версию ролевой модели Cигналов для возможности предоставления доступа к Сигналам другим Рабочим группам
🍬 Выпустили новую версию Агента Monq со встроенным HTTP плагином для работы с различными API информационных систем
🍬 Продолжаем развитие Метамодели РСМ. И в этом релизе выпустили Управление типами Конфигурационных единиц через интерфейс системы (создание, редактирование, удаление)

💡 В рамках развития собственной CMDB в ближайших релизах появится еще управление Жизненными циклами КЕ и собственными Атрибутами КЕ для каждого типа
КЕ.


Инструкция по обновлению доступна по ссылке 👈

Release notes 👈
5👍3🏆2
Добрый вечер друзья!

📦 Обновили ссылку на нашем сайте на образ Monq 7.2.1.

👉🏼 Скачать бесплатно образ можно на сайте monq.ru

Для получения актуальной версии Monq 7.4.0 - после импорта образа 7.2.1 вам необходимо установить два пакета обновлений:
📄 Update Monq 7.3.0
📄 Update Monq 7.4.0
👍6
Друзья, всем привет! ✌️

Ранее мы писали, что начиная с версии Monq 7.3.0 система может собирать в себе метрические данные.

По одному и тому же потоку данных можно получать и события и метрики.

Так же как и события, метрики привязываются к потокам данных Monq.

ETL-процессор Monq разбирает входящие данные и преобразовывает метрики в формат Prometheus Protobuf и записывает в хранилище метрик VictoriaMetrics, а события как и прежде в ClickHouse.

В качестве сегодняшнего анонса, хотим поделиться с вами информацией о грядущем релизе, в котором у вас появится возможность:

🔥 Настраивать собственные правила обработки метрик - Пороги (Threshholds)

🔥 Создавать собственные правила привязки сработавших Порогов к собственным типам конфигурационных единиц РСМ

🔥 Быстро находить первопричины проблем по набору КЕ и связанных метрик

🔥 Производить поиск аномалий и корреляцию метрик на одном экране
🔥6